  • Purpose : Heart failure (HF) is considered an important medical burden with rehospitalization and mortality. Anemia is a major risk factor associated with the severity of HF. To improve the understanding of the impact of anemia in the population with HF, we explored the prevalence of anemia, its guidelines, relationship between anemia and mortality or rehospitalization, and limitation of reviewed papers of various populations with HF. Method: We used Whittemore and Knafl's integrative review methodology (2005), and thirty research papers were analyzed. PubMed, CINAHL, Cochrane, PsychInfo, Embase, Web of Science were searched for papers published between January 1960-June 2018. Results: Anemia in individuals with HF was primarily defined using the World Health Organization guideline. The prevalence of anemia in patients with HF varied from 9% to 56.7%. Moreover, such a condition significantly increases the prevalence of mortality or rehospitalization in patients with HF. The analyzed majority were non-prospective cohort study including secondary data analysis. Conclusion: Anemia in individuals with HF is a significant risk factor of mortality and rehospitalization. Prospective cohort studies should be designed to identify the optimal value for screening anemia and the impact of anemia on rehospitalization and mortality among HF patients.

  • In this study, reliability prediction of the ignition system of hybrid rocket is performed. The FMECA is preceded to the reliability prediction. To this end, the ignition system is divided into 5 components and 19 potential failure modes. The failure cause and effects are identified and criticality analysis is carried out for each failure mode, in which the criticality number is estimated using the failure rate databases. Among the numbers, the failure modes and components with higher criticality and severity are chosen and allocated with higher weighting factor. The reliability predictions are performed using the failure rate databases, from which the current ignition system is found to satisfy the target reliability.

  • This paper proposes a procedure for designing an accelerated test using SMAT(Stress, (failure) Mechanism and Test) model describing the relation among stress, failure mode/mechanism and test method. In SMAT model the stresses to be applied are derived from the environmental factor analysis, the relative importance of those stresses can be estimated using AHP(Analytic Hierarchy Process) and failure mode/mechanism and test method are derived from the fields failure information and FMEA(Failure Mode and Effect Analysis). By applying the procedure we can make a selection of major factors to cause the failure of assembly and design the accelerated test using DOE(Design of Experiments) The procedure is illustrated with an qualification test case study of washing machine shaft assembly in "A" electric appliance company.

  • In order to assess the reliability of engine mount for a vehicles, life test model and procedure are developed. By using this method, failure mechanism and life distribution are analyzed. The main results are as follows; i) the main failure mechanism is degradation failure of engine mount rubber by fatigue failure at dynamic load. ii) temperature is a second factor to affect a failure. iii) the life distribution of engine mount module is fitted well to Weibull life distribution and the shape parameter is 18.4 and the accelerated life model of that is fitted well to Arrhenius model.

  • In FMEA, occurrence and detectability are not related to only failure modes itself but also their causes. It is assumed that any failure occurs after at least one cause corresponding to failure occurs in advance. Occurrence of the failure mode is described by occurrence time of its cause and elapsed time to the actual failure. Under the periodic monitoring plan, the monitoring interval is another factor to determine the detectability and occurrence of each failure mode. When a failure cause occurs, the failure does not occur if the cause is identified and remedied before it actually occurs. Under this situation, we construct an economic model for prioritizing failure modes. The loss function is based on the unfulfilled mission period. We also provide an optimal monitoring plan with an illustrative example.
